61-track, 4-CD set explores the experimental side of the British folk scene, from the folk-rock era to the present. Includes new and unreleased recordings from Imagined Village (the first new music from the band in 9 years, with vocals from Eliza Carthy), Justin Adams, and Stick In The Wheel, unreleased songs from Maddy Prior and Lavinia Blackwall, and rare demos from Sandy Denny and Richard and Linda Thompson.

Compiled by writer and broadcaster Robin Denselow, who also wrote the 24-page sleeve notes, the boxset is released to coincide with publication of the book of the same title (on Omnibus) – which is an updated version of the celebrated story of the folk-rock era The Electric Muse, first published in 1975.
This boxset brings together an extraordinary cast of great musicians for the first time, and tells the story of how British traditional music has been re-worked with influences not just from rock but from punk, rap, electronica, big band brass, and sounds and styles from around the world.
